Indicators and Technical Confluence
No single indicator provides a sufficient edge in binary markets. Success comes from confluence—the overlapping of multiple signals that point to the same outcome. For the 30-minute strategy, we utilize three primary tools to measure momentum, trend, and exhaustion. These tools act as the "gauges" on a pilot’s dashboard, ensuring the flight path is clear before take-off.
The Indicator Stack
The strategy utilizes the following settings on a 5-minute chart to forecast 30-minute outcomes:
Settings: 20 EMA and 50 EMA. When the 20 crosses above the 50, the short-term trend is bullish. The gap between them indicates trend strength.
Setting: 14 periods. We look for levels above 70 or below 30. Crucially, we use the 50-level as a "mid-line" momentum filter.
Setting: 20 periods, 2 Std Dev. We use these to identify overextension. A candle piercing the outer band suggests a mean-reversion opportunity.
When the 20 EMA is above the 50 EMA, the RSI is above 50, and price pulls back to touch the 20 EMA without breaking it, a "Call" opportunity emerges. Conversely, when the 20 EMA is below the 50 EMA, the RSI is below 50, and price bounces to the 20 EMA, a "Put" opportunity is identified. This is the core engine of technical confluence.
Price Action: Support, Resistance, and Rejections
Indicators are lagging; they tell you what has already happened. Price action is leading; it tells you what is happening now. For a 30-minute expiry, identifying horizontal support and resistance levels on the 15-minute and 1-hour charts is mandatory. These levels act as "walls" that price must respect or break with significant volume.
The 30-minute strategy relies heavily on Pin Bar Rejections at these levels. A pin bar with a long wick indicates that the market tried to push through a level but was met with overwhelming opposing force. If a bullish pin bar forms on a support level that coincides with a 50 EMA touch and an RSI bounce from 30, the probability of the next 30 minutes being bullish increases to an institutional standard.
The Bearish Engulfing Pattern +
When a large red candle completely covers the body of the previous small green candle at a resistance zone, it signals a powerful shift in momentum. For a 30-minute "Put," this is one of the most reliable entry confirmations.
The Morning Star Formation +
A three-candle pattern found at the bottom of a downtrend. It consists of a long red candle, a small-bodied "indecision" candle, and a large green candle. This indicates a high-probability trend reversal for a 30-minute "Call."
Execution: Step-by-Step Entry Protocols
Execution is where the strategy meets the market. A professional trader follows a strict checklist to ensure emotional neutrality. If even one criterion is missing, the trade is discarded. There are thousands of opportunities every week; there is no reason to force a sub-optimal setup.
The Bullish "Call" Entry Checklist
- Trend Verification: The 20 EMA is clearly above the 50 EMA on the 5-minute chart.
- Momentum Check: RSI is above 50 and trending upward.
- The Pullback: Price retraces to touch either the 20 EMA or a previously identified horizontal support level.
- Confirmation: A bullish rejection candle (Pin Bar or Engulfing) closes, confirming the level holds.
- The Strike: Enter the "Call" trade with a 30-minute expiry immediately upon candle close.
The highest win rates for this strategy occur between 8:00 AM and 11:00 AM EST. This is when the London and New York sessions overlap, providing the massive liquidity required for trends to sustain their momentum throughout a 30-minute window.
Risk Management and the 1% Rule
Binary options provide a fixed return but also a 100% loss of the principal per trade. This "all-or-nothing" structure makes traditional stop-losses impossible. Therefore, risk management must happen before the trade is placed. A professional never risks more than 1% to 2% of their total account balance on a single 30-minute binary contract.
If you have a 10,000 account, your trade size is 100. This ensures that a losing streak (which will happen) does not lead to an account blow-out. Many retail traders use a "Martingale" strategy—doubling their trade size after a loss to recover capital. In a professional framework, this is strictly forbidden. Martingale is the fastest path to ruin in binary markets. True growth is achieved through consistent position sizing and the compounding of wins.
To be profitable in binary options, your win rate must exceed the "break-even" threshold determined by the broker’s payout percentage.
Broker Payout: 85%
Break-even Win Rate: (100 / (100 + 85)) = 54.05%
The Goal: By using confluence and 30-minute maturity, we target a 65% win rate.
Expected Profit: (0.65 x 85) - (0.35 x 100) = 55.25 - 35 = +20.25 profit per 100 risked.
Psychological Resilience in Binary Markets
Binary options trigger intense emotional responses because of the fixed expiration. Watching the price hover near your strike in the final 60 seconds of a 30-minute trade can lead to significant stress. A professional trader detaches themselves from the outcome of the individual trade. They understand that their edge is a statistical reality that only manifests over a sample size of 50 or 100 trades.
Discipline involves two primary psychological "stops." First, the Daily Loss Stop. If you lose three consecutive trades, you stop for the day. This prevents "revenge trading," where you try to force the market to give back what you lost. Second, the Daily Profit Target. If you hit 3% to 5% account growth, you walk away. The market is always there, but your mental focus is finite. Over-trading is the silent killer of successful strategies.
